Applied AI

MongoDB schema rules that matter for production AI apps

Suhas BhairavPublished May 17, 2026 · 7 min read
Share

MongoDB's flexible document model accelerates AI data pipelines by enabling rapid iteration over schemas. Yet production-grade AI apps require discipline: validated inputs, auditable changes, and governance across ingestion, transformation, and model feedback. When schema rules are explicit and reusable, teams reduce drift, improve feature quality, and gain trusted decision pipelines.

Rather than rely on ad hoc JSON structures, this post translates practical schema-rule patterns into templates and a production-ready playbook tailored for engineering teams building enterprise AI systems. You'll see how to design validators, version schemas, and align data rules with Cursor AI templates to speed safe deployment of RAG, knowledge graphs, and agent-enabled workflows. The result is a repeatable, auditable foundation that preserves MongoDB's flexibility while delivering production reliability.

Direct Answer

MongoDB schema rules matter for production AI apps because they provide guardrails for data quality, model inputs, and governance across the data-to-decision pipeline. In practice, combine explicit document validators with per-field constraints, versioned schemas, and controlled migrations to reduce drift and enable reproducible experiments. Enforced rules improve feature extraction consistency, support auditable decision logs, and simplify compliance in regulated settings. When you treat these rules as reusable templates, they accelerate safe deployment of AI workloads while preserving MongoDB's flexibility for evolving data sources.

Understanding the role of schema rules in AI workflows

In AI pipelines, data quality directly influences model accuracy and reliability. MongoDB offers validators and schema validation as first-class capabilities, enabling you to enforce data shapes at write time. This is crucial when features are derived from raw documents and fed into ML models or RAG pipelines. A well-defined schema acts as a contract between data producers and consumers, ensuring consistent feature vectors, reproducible experiments, and clearer governance signals for audits and regulatory reviews.

When you combine MongoDB schema rules with established templates, you gain battle-tested patterns for production. For example, the MongoDB Aggregation Pipeline Cursor Rules Template provides a structured approach to validating pipeline stages and cursor usage in complex data flows. See MongoDB Aggregation Pipeline Cursor Rules Template for concrete guidance, and consider Cursor Rules Template: Multi-Tenant SaaS DB Isolation when your AI app serves multiple tenants.

Production AI teams often run multi-tenant workloads and agent-powered workflows. For multi-tenant data governance, explore the Cursor Rules Template: Multi-Tenant SaaS DB Isolation to understand per-tenant context, security, and deployment rules. CrewAI Multi-Agent System demonstrates how to orchestrate AI tasks with rule-driven behavior across agents, while Express + TypeScript + Drizzle ORM + PostgreSQL Cursor Rules Template shows how to align MongoDB-backed data with cross-stack governance. View Cursor rule.

Key design patterns for AI data in MongoDB

Adopt a design palette that blends MongoDB's flexibility with explicit governance. Start with a core, versioned schema layer that enforces critical constraints (types, required fields, value ranges) while allowing non-critical fields to remain optional. Use validators to guarantee feature vectors conform to expected shapes, and implement migration rules so schema evolution remains auditable. This combination supports robust experimentation and safer rollout of RAG-enabled retrieval and knowledge-graph workflows.

In practice, couple schema rules with automated checks at CI/CD boundaries and in production adapters. For example, whenever a new feature is added, a validator should catch incompatible shapes before the data hits the feature store or model input layer. See how Cursor Rules templates help codify these checks as reusable assets that engineers can drop into new projects. View Cursor rule.

For teams evaluating data models across AI workloads, a table-driven approach to rules helps keep governance visible. The MongoDB validator syntax, coupled with versioned schemas, makes migrations tractable and traceable. In regulated environments, the ability to demonstrate data lineage—from ingestion to inference—becomes a practical differentiator for reliability and compliance. If you work with multi-tenant apps, ensure partner-specific rules are isolated and auditable using dedicated schema branches and per-tenant validators as described in the Cursor Rules templates above.

Extraction-friendly comparison

AspectFlexible schema designSchema-driven rules
Data validationMinimal validation; relies on application logicServer-side validators enforce per-field rules
VersioningVersioning is manual within code and migrationsExplicit schemas with versioned migrations
Data qualityDrift risk higher without gatesQuality gates via validators and checks
ObservabilityInstrumentation dependentSchema-centric observability via validation reports
Migration riskHigher surprises during rolloutControlled, auditable migrations

Commercially useful business use cases

Use caseWhat it enablesKey data considerationsBusiness impact
Real-time scoring for fraud detectionConsistent feature inputs for fast inferenceHigh-frequency ingestion; strict schema for score inputsLower false positives; faster response times
Personalization in e-commerceReliable user feature vectors across sessionsImmutable core fields with optional behavior flagsImproved CTR and conversion with stable features
Knowledge retrieval in enterprise AIDeterministic retrieval paths with auditable provenanceVersioned documents; traceable feature derivationsSafer, auditable RAG deployments

How the pipeline works

  1. Ingest data from multiple sources (streams, batch, and API) into MongoDB collections designed with versioned schemas.
  2. Apply document validators and per-field constraints to enforce a canonical shape for critical features and model inputs.
  3. Store validated data in a structured, query-friendly format that supports fast feature extraction and retrieval for AI workloads.
  4. Compute features or embeddings in a controlled environment, ensuring outputs align with the sanctioned schema.
  5. Feed data into AI models or RAG agents, while maintaining lineage from source to inference results.
  6. Monitor data quality, drift, and schema violations; trigger governance reviews and rollback if needed.

What makes it production-grade?

Production-grade MongoDB schema rules hinge on traceability, monitoring, versioning, governance, observability, rollback capabilities, and clear business KPIs. Traceability guarantees end-to-end lineage; monitoring surfaces validation failures and data drift in real time; versioning provides auditable migrations with backward compatibility. Governance enforces access controls and change approvals; observability reveals rule efficacy and model impact; rollback mechanisms allow rapid reversion to known-good states. Finally, tie data rules to concrete KPIs such as feature quality, inference latency, and decision accuracy to quantify value.

Risks and limitations

Schema rules are powerful but not a silver bullet. Potential failure modes include schema drift when source formats change, overlooked edge cases in validators, and drift in downstream feature engineering that degrades model performance. Hidden confounders or evolving external data can undermine assumptions. All high-impact decisions should include human-in-the-loop review, with monitoring dashboards and automatic alarms to surface anomalies before they influence production inferences.

FAQ

What are MongoDB schema rules and why do they matter for AI apps?

MongoDB schema rules define the shapes, constraints, and governance controls applied to stored documents. They matter for AI apps because consistent data shapes reduce drift in feature extraction, enable reproducible experiments, and provide auditable trails from ingestion to inference, which is essential for reliability and governance in production systems.

How do you implement validation in MongoDB?

Validation is implemented using JSON Schema-based validators on collection level, enabling type checks, required fields, value ranges, and pattern constraints. Validators run at insert and update time, catching violations early and preventing downstream failures in AI pipelines. Strong implementations identify the most likely failure points early, add circuit breakers, define rollback paths, and monitor whether the system is drifting away from expected behavior. This keeps the workflow useful under stress instead of only working in clean demo conditions.

What is the role of schema versioning in AI workflows?

Schema versioning provides a tracked evolution path for data contracts. It allows safe migrations, rollback capabilities, and clear audit trails. In AI workflows, this supports reproducible experiments and controlled feature changes without disrupting live inferences. The operational value comes from making decisions traceable: which data was used, which model or policy version applied, who approved exceptions, and how outputs can be reviewed later. Without those controls, the system may create speed while increasing regulatory, security, or accountability risk.

How can validators improve data quality for machine learning features?

Validators enforce expected feature shapes and allowed value domains, ensuring consistent feature lengths, datatype integrity, and valid ranges. This reduces noisy inputs to models, improves training stability, and makes feature engineering more predictable across environments. ROI should be measured through decision speed, error reduction, automation reliability, avoided manual work, compliance traceability, and the cost of operating the full system. The strongest business cases compare model performance with workflow impact, not just accuracy or token spend.

What are common risks when applying schema rules at scale?

Common risks include over-restrictive rules that block legitimate data, validator complexity that slows writes, and migrations that briefly cause downtime. Mitigation involves progressive rollout, schema branching, comprehensive testing, and well-defined rollback procedures that preserve business continuity. Strong implementations identify the most likely failure points early, add circuit breakers, define rollback paths, and monitor whether the system is drifting away from expected behavior. This keeps the workflow useful under stress instead of only working in clean demo conditions.

How should teams measure the impact of schema rules?

Teams should track metrics such as data drift indicators, feature validity rates, inference latency, and model performance stability over time. Linking schema-rule outcomes to business KPIs—like uplift in accuracy or reductions in error rates—provides tangible value and guides governance decisions.

About the author

Suhas Bhairav is a systems architect and applied AI researcher focused on production-grade AI systems, distributed architecture, knowledge graphs, RAG, AI agents, and enterprise AI implementation. He writes about reusable AI-powered development workflows, data governance, and architecture patterns that scale in real-world enterprises.